Cool Mattress – Avoid Overheating at Night

Having a cool mattress is, sadly, nothing but a dream for many of us. Fortunately however, keeping cool at night can be quite simple. In this article we take a look at the importance of keeping cool at night and how it can be achieved.

Importance of a Cool Mattress

Overheating at night is a common issue that can lead to poor quality of sleep. This can affect you during the day, causing fatigue and lethargy. The problem has also been linked to medical conditions such as heart disease, stroke and high blood pressure. To combat these issues it’s important to make a habit of sleeping on a cool mattress.

Cool Mattress Materials

Perhaps the most important aspect of a cool mattress is what the mattress itself is made from. There are a number of different fillings that a mattress may contain. A cool mattress is likely to be made from a soft, light, breathable material. Such materials include cashmere, cotton or natural latex or high specification foams and synthetics. Mattresses that tend to induce overheating typically contain lower specification materials. These materials are less breathable and therefore do not promote air circulation as well.

Cool Mattress Tech

Technology can also play a key role in keeping a mattress cool. For instance, the Kaymed Therma-Phase mattress contains phase change crystals. These crystals react constantly to your body heat to maintain a cool mattress to offer sleepers a comfortable night.

The Kaymed Response Gel mattress, meanwhile, is made from breathable materials that are infused with gel bead temperature control technology. This patented system delivers cooling comfort throughout the night by dispersing excess body heat away from the surface of a mattress.
